Follitropin Beta

Therapeutic Group

Gonadotropins And Other Ovulation Stimulants

Indication Dosage

Follitropin Beta is a medication indicated for the treatment of infertility in women. It is commonly used in assisted reproductive technologies such as in vitro fertilization (IVF) and intrauterine insemination (IUI) to stimulate the development of multiple follicles in the ovaries, thereby increasing the chances of successful ovulation and pregnancy. Follitropin Beta helps regulate the hormonal balance necessary for ovulation induction, making it a valuable therapeutic option for couples struggling with fertility issues.

Anovulation, Infertility In Women With Proven Hypopituitarism Or Not Responded To Clomifene: 

By Sc Or IM Inj: 

  • Adults (Female): Initially Usually 75 - 150 Iu Daily. Monitor Response. 

Superovulationtreatment For Assisted Conception (such As In Vitro Fertilization): 

By Sc Or IM Inj: 

  • Adults: Usually 150 - 225 Iu Daily starting On Day 2 Or 3 Of the Cycle Usually 2 weeks after Starting Gnrh Agonist Treatment. Monitor Response. See Literature. 

Adjunct To Hcg Therapy To Stimulate Spermatogenesis In Hypogonadotropic Hypog-onadism: 

By Sc Inj: 

  • Adults (Male): 150 - 150 IU 3 Times A Week For A Minimum Of 4 Months. Monitor Semen Samples After 4-6 Months; Treatment For 18 Months Or More May Be Necessary. 
  • Children: Not Applicable.

Pregnancy

Contraindicated In Pregnancy.

Contra Indications

  • Ovarian Cysts Or Ovarian Enlargement (not Caused By Polycystic Ovarian Syndrome), Tumours Of Breast, Tumours Of Hypothalamus, Tumours Of Ovaries, Tumours Of Pituitary, Tumours Of Prostate, Tumours Of Testes, Tumours Of Uterus, Vaginal Bleeding Of Unknown Cause

Side Effects

  • Fever
  • Gi Disturbances
  • Headache
  • Hypersensitivity Reactions
  • Injection Site Reactions
  • Joint Pain
  • Ovarian Hyperstimulation
  • Varicocele
  • Acne
  • Gynaecomastia
  • Increased Risk Of Miscarriage
  • Increased Risk Of Multiple Pregnancy
  • Weight Gain.
  • Rare: Exacerbation Or Aggravation Of Asthma
  • Thromboembolism
